Professor Kate Jolliffe is a distinguished academic at The University of Sydney, where she serves as Professor of Chemistry and Associate Dean (Research) in the Faculty of Science. She leads the Jolliffe Research Group within the School of Chemistry and is a member of The University of Sydney Nano Institute. With over two decades of academic excellence, Professor Jolliffe has established herself as a leading researcher in supramolecular chemistry and molecular recognition.
Professor Jolliffe earned her BSc (Hons) from the University of New South Wales in 1993, followed by her PhD from the same institution in 1997. Her academic journey includes a Postdoctoral Fellowship at Universiteit Twente in The Netherlands (1996-1998), a Temporary Lectureship at the University of Nottingham, UK (1998-2000), and a Research Fellowship at the Australian National University (2000-2002). She joined the University of Sydney as a QEII Fellow in 2002, was promoted to Senior Lecturer in 2007, Associate Professor in 2008, and Professor in 2009. She served as Head of the School of Chemistry from 2013 to 2016.
Professor Jolliffe's research focuses on the design and synthesis of molecular receptors, sensors, and transporters for anionic species, with particular emphasis on sulfate, phosphorylated biomolecules, and dicarboxylates. Her work employs strategies ranging from large, semi-rigid macrocycles to flexible peptide-based receptors. Additionally, she investigates the synthesis of natural and novel cyclic peptides, developing efficient methods for head-to-tail cyclization with applications in studying protein folding and biological activity. - RACI Beckwith Medal (2004)
- RACI Biota award for Medicinal Chemistry (2006)
- NSW and ACT Young Tall Poppy Science award (2007)
- Fellow of the Royal Society of Chemistry (2012)
- RACI A. J. Birch Medal (2017)
- Fellow of the Royal Society of NSW (2017)
- Vice Chancellors award for Outstanding Teaching and Research (2017)
- RACI H. G. Smith Memorial Award (2018)
- Fellow of the Australian Academy of Science (2020)
- RACI Margaret Sheil Leadership Award (2021)
Professor Jolliffe actively mentors the next generation of scientists, currently supervising eleven research students working on diverse projects including macrocyclic sulfopeptides as LYTACs, fluorescent sensing arrays, cyclic carboxylate sensors, and novel peptide synthesis methods.
